H2: Core Survival Tools for Any Environment
H3: Shelter and Protection
Insulated Survival Tents: An insulated survival tent is crucial for maintaining body heat and protection from the elements. Look for one that is lightweight yet capable of withstanding high winds and heavy snow or rain.
Thermal Blankets: These are essential for heat retention. Emergency thermal blankets can be lifesavers in preventing hypothermia in cold climates.
H3: Water Filtration and Purification Systems
Portable Water Filters: In environments where water scarcity is an issue, having a portable water filter can mean the difference between life and death. Ensure that it can eliminate pathogens and harmful chemicals.
Water Purification Tablets: Another lightweight and easy-to-carry option, these tablets can quickly make water safe to drink.
H3: Fire Starters and Cooking Tools
Weather-resistant Matches or Flint Strikers: Ability to start a fire is vital for warmth, and for cooking. Weather-resistant matches or a reliable flint striker ensure you can start a fire under any conditions.
Compact Stove: A lightweight, portable stove is essential for cooking food in areas where an open fire is not feasible.
H2: Navigation Tools
H3: Compass and Maps
Even in the age of digital technology, the traditional compass and physical maps remain reliable and unaffected by battery life or signal issues. Ensure you know how to use them effectively.
H3: GPS Devices
For more challenging terrains where getting lost is a significant risk, a GPS device can be a lifesaver. Some GPS devices are equipped with features like SOS signals and location sharing for emergencies.
H2: Communication Devices
H3: Satellite Phones
In remote areas, cell phones are often useless. A satellite phone allows for communication with emergency services and loved ones no matter where you are.
H3: Personal Locator Beacons (PLBs)
PLBs can be activated to send a distress signal to rescue services in extreme emergencies. They are a must-have for adventurers heading into isolated regions.
H2: First-Aid Essentials
A comprehensive first-aid kit should include:
- Bandages and gauze of various sizes,
- Antiseptic wipes and creams,
- Allergy medications and pain relievers,
- Insect repellent and sunblock,
- Tools like tweezers and scissors.
Customize your first-aid kit based on the environment you’ll be entering and any personal medications required.
H2: Specialized Gear and Clothing
H3: Appropriate Apparel
Selecting the right clothing is crucial. Options should include:
- Insulating layers: These are vital in cold environments to help maintain body heat.
- Breathable fabrics: These help with moisture-wicking in hot climates to keep the body cool.
H3: UV Sunglasses and Sun Hats
Protective sunglasses and wide-brimmed hats are essential under harsh sun exposure to prevent eye damage and sunstroke.
H3: Durable Footwear
Appropriate footwear that is durable and suitable for the terrain will protect from injuries and improve mobility.
H2: Pack Smart, Prepare Well
Packing effectively is key to survival tool management. Pack light but don’t skimp on essentials – every item should serve a purpose. Planning and practice are also indispensable. Familiarize yourself with your gear before departure and know multiple uses for each tool.
